The appropriate response is Alcohol Withdrawal Stage. The seriousness of withdrawal can shift from mellow indications, for example, rest aggravations and nervousness to extreme and life-debilitating manifestations, for example, daze, pipedreams, and autonomic insecurity. Withdrawal typically starts 6 to 24 hours after the last drink. It can keep going for up to one week.
